#463db8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#463db8 is composed of 27.5% red, 23.9% green and 72.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62% cyan, 66.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 244.4 degrees, a saturation of 50.2% and a lightness of 48%. #463db8 color hex could be obtained by blending #8c7aff with #000071.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#463db8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#463db8 has RGB values of R:70, G:61, B:184 and CMYK values of C:0.62, M:0.67, Y:0,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 4603320.
